MEIOSIS IN FEMALES

OOGENESIS

Oogenesis refers to the meiotic divisions that produce eggs in females. This occurs in the ovaries.

This process begins before a female is even born! During embryonic development, diploid cells in the ovaries called oogonia divide by mitosis to produce primary oocytes. The primary oocytes are also diploid.

Primary oocytes start meiosis. They complete interphase and prophase I. They are frozen at the end of prophase I and remain this way until the female reaches puberty. A female is born with about 2 million primary oocytes. By the time she reaches puberty, about 400,000 are left (most of them die through the years). This is more than enough!

After puberty, each month one of the primary oocytes is selected for ovulation (release from the ovary). Just prior to ovulation, the primary oocyte is unfrozen and completes meiosis I. The two cells that result from this division are a secondary oocyte and a structure called a polar body. The division of the cytoplasm during meiosis I is uneven. Almost all of the cytoplasm is partioned off to the secondary oocyte (egg). The polar body is very small. It is just a place to put the "extra chromosomes".

Secondary Oocyte and Polar Body

After Meiosis I

If a sperm penetrates the secondary oocyte (egg) after it is released from the ovary, the secondary oocyte will complete meiosis II forming one more polar body and a mature egg. The first polar body formed from meiosis one may also complete meiosis II to form another polar body.

The results of oogenesis are one exceptionally large, haploid egg and three very small polar bodies that serve as disposal sites for the unneeded chromosomes. The chromosomes in the egg will fuse with the chromosomes of a sperm to produce a new organism. The polar bodies all die.
